In today's dynamic marketplace, businesses are constantly striving to improve their operational efficiency and provide exceptional customer experiences. Supply chain collaboration has emerged as a essential factor in achieving these goals. By fostering robust relationships with suppliers, manufacturers, distributors, and retailers, corporations can streamline their supply chain processes, driving to significant performance improvements. A collaborative approach facilitates information exchange, enabling all stakeholders to have a consistent view of the supply chain. This, in turn, minimizes delays, boosts inventory management, and expedites order fulfillment.
- Considerably, collaborative planning, forecasting, and replenishment (CPFR) initiatives can assist businesses to accurately forecast demand and coordinate production schedules with actual customer needs.
- Furthermore, collaborative logistics solutions can utilize technology to enhance transportation routes, reduce delivery times, and reduce shipping costs.

Real-World Examples of Successful Supply Chain Collaboration
Supply logistics collaboration has become vital for businesses to thrive in today's dynamic market. Many real-world examples showcase the immense benefits of seamless communication and coordination between partners.
For instance, companies like Walmart have built effective relationships with their suppliers, enabling them to optimize inventory management and reduce delivery times. This collaborative approach has resulted in improved customer satisfaction and a strategic advantage.
Similarly, the automotive industry exemplifies successful supply chain collaboration through joint initiatives. Manufacturers often work closely with their component suppliers to develop innovative technologies and streamline production processes. This collaboration leads to faster time-to-market, reduced costs, and improved product quality.

Collaboration for Resilience: Navigating Supply Chain Disruptions
In today's dynamic global marketplace, supply chains face an increasing number of obstacles. From external shocks like natural disasters and political instability to evolving market trends, businesses must survive in the face of constant change. Collaboration has emerged as a crucial tactic for fostering adaptability within supply chains.
By sharing information, resources, and expertise, companies can mitigate risks.
- For example, real-time transparency across the supply chain enables early intervention to address bottlenecks before they worsen
- Furthermore, collaborative acquisitions can reduce dependence on single suppliers and ensure a more reliable flow of materials and products.
